最佳答案
在Python编程中,我们经常需要解决数学运算问题,其中开方运算是一个常见的需求。本文将探讨如何使用Python中的循环结构来实现连续的开方计算。 总结来说,Python提供了math模块和循环结构,如for循环和while循环,来实现循环开方计算。下面将详细描述这一过程。 首先,我们可以使用Python的math模块中的sqrt函数来执行开方运算。为了实现循环计算,我们可以将sqrt函数嵌入到for循环或while循环中。以下是具体的实现步骤:
- 导入math模块;
- 设定一个初始值,作为开方运算的被开方数;
- 使用for循环或while循环进行迭代计算;
- 在每次循环中,对当前值执行开方运算;
- 可以设置一个条件来终止循环,或者根据实际需求进行无限循环。 以下是具体的代码示例: 使用for循环进行10次开方运算: import math number = 100 for i in range(10): number = math.sqrt(number) print(number) 使用while循环进行开方运算,直到结果小于1: import math number = 100 while number >= 1: number = math.sqrt(number) print(number) 通过以上两种方式,我们可以实现Python中的循环开方计算。这种计算在处理连续的数学运算或者需要逐步逼近某个值的情况下特别有用。 最后,总结一下,Python的开方循环计算通过结合math模块和循环结构,提供了一种简洁且有效的解决方案。无论是for循环还是while循环,都可以轻松实现这一功能,使数学运算更加灵活和高效。